Taxonomic Classification

Rank Brush Rabbit Large Short-tailed Rat
Kingdom same Animalia (động vật) Animalia (động vật)
Phylum same Chordata (động vật có dây sống) Chordata (động vật có dây sống)
Class same Mammalia (lớp Thú) Mammalia (lớp Thú)
Order Lagomorpha (Bộ Thỏ) Rodentia (Bộ Gặm nhấm)
Family Leporidae (Rabbits & Hares) Nesomyidae
Genus Sylvilagus Brachyuromys
Species Sylvilagus bachmani Brachyuromys ramirohitra

Evolutionary Relationship

Brush Rabbit and Large Short-tailed Rat share a common ancestor at the Class level: Mammalia. (lớp Thú)
